Top 5 Intelligent Quotes From Africa’s Richest Man

Many successful business men are a source of inspiration
and motivation especially to those who are deeply
business inclined but with little or no capital to start-up
a business. Success is not final, that is why men like
Aliko Dangote don’t ever quit even after marking huge
success. He has a driving force and it is this motivation
that keeps him going in the face of seemingly
unavoidable challenges. Africa’s richest man Aliko dangote
dished out five inspiring quotes which looking at it, you
will certainly understand clearly how he thinks.
The Application of these quotes given by the highly
successful and famous man with a series of experience
will be of huge help to Nigerian youths
and young entrepreneurs regardless of the type of
enterprise you intend building. Take a glance below to
see the five most inspiring quotes by Aliko Dangote, the
richest man in Africa.
1 . “I built a conglomerate and emerged the richest black
man in the world in 2008 but it didn’t happen
overnight. It took me thirty years to get to where I am
today. Youths of today aspire to be like me but they
want to achieve it overnight. It’s not going to work. To
build a successful business, you must start small and
dream big. In the journey of entrepreneurship, tenacity of
purpose is supreme.”
You could easily tell that hard work and perseverance go
hand in hand with patience. We often hear people say
patience is worth it, yet we don’t practice that. But
Dangote did and look how well it worked out for him

2 .“I enjoy myself a lot but I derive more joy in
working. I believe in hard work and one of my business
success secrets is hard work. It’s hard to see a youth
that will go to bed by 2am and wake up by 5am. I
don’t rest until I have achieved something.”
Surprisingly, the richest man in Africa hardly sleeps, he
only sleeps for 3 hours and works exceedingly hard every
other hour to stay in business. Whether or not you are
a big business man, Dangote says you should endeavor to
work as hard as possible to attain a new aim with each
day that comes by and not to go to bed until you have
achieved that aim.
3 . “After my death, I want to be remembered as
Africa’s greatest industrialist.”
The big question here is, what will people remember you
for after you are gone and what do you want to be
remembered for when you finally die? Ponder on this
question and work towards your answer because that was
what Dangote did and today he has found the answer to
that question.
4 . “If you don’t have ambition, you should not be
alive”.
Of course great minds have purposes, he is saying you
need not to have wishes all the time, have a purpose
instead. After all, if wishes were horses, beggars would
ride. it is purpose that drives you towards the ambition
you have chosen and it keeps you and your actions in
check. Purpose makes sure that you don’t go astray and
even when you do, it pulls you back.
5 . “Every morning when I wake up, I make up my mind
to solve as many problems as possible before retiring
home.” This fifth quote says you shouldn’t rest any
day you don’t solve at least one problem. If you follow
this quote, you will not just be a good entrepreneur, you
will become a problem solver and Nigeria does not
overlook Problem solvers so you will soon be known
nationwide and that will only be the beginning of your
sky.
Following these rules, First, Dangote improved the
production of domestic cement, reduced rapidly the
importation of cement and also reduced cement congestion
at Nigerian ports. Then Recently, he cut down the cost
of cement by 50 percent! by doing this, he has enriched
the lives of so many Nigerians and promoted himself even
higher. If you are greatly interested in enriching yourself
through finding out ways of solving market problems and
becoming a problem solver in your society, then, following
Dangote’s lead may be your best option. There is
enormous need to learn from Africa’s biggest
industrialist because he knows better! whats more, he’s
been through it all.
